## Challenge
A sports innovation team wanted to test whether match footage could yield useful tactical signals without relying entirely on manual coding.
## What we did
We prototyped video processing, player and event detection, and analytical views that let specialists inspect candidate tactical patterns and model uncertainty.
## Outcomes
- The prototype surfaces experimental movement and event signals
- Analysts can inspect model outputs alongside source footage
- The work is exploratory and carries no production claim
